#f02554 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f02554 is composed of 94.1% red, 14.5%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84.6% magenta, 65%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 346.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.1% and a lightness of 54.3%. #f02554 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aa8 with #e10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3366.

#f02554 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f02554 has RGB values of R:240, G:37,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.65, K:0.06. Its decimal value is 15738196.

Shades and Tints of #f02554
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#feeff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f02554
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8889 is the less saturated color, while #f91c4f is the most saturated one.
